Victories for AA Gent and Sporting Charleroi

In the final two First Division games of the weekend AA Gent enjoyed a convincing 4-0 win away at KV Oostende and Sporting Charleroi won 3-2 at home against Zulte Waregem.

AA Gent move up 6th place in the league after at 4-0 win away at KV Oostende. The Buffaloes were dominant. Limbombe opened the scoring for them on 16 minutes with Jeremtsjoek making it 2-0 to the visitors two minutes before half time.

Tsjakvetadze made it 3-0 to AA Gent on 59 minutes. Limbombe scored his 2nd and AA Gent’s 4th goal of the evening on 87 minutes to make for a final score of 4-0 in AA Gent’s favour. The result sees AA Gent move up to 6th place in the league with 17 points from 11 games. KV Oostende are 10th with 14 points.

Zulte Waregem bottom after defeat in Charleroi

Zulte Waregem are bottom of the league after at 3-2 defeat away at Sporting Charleroi. Meanwhile; the win sees Charleroi climb up to 8th place. Christian Benavente (photo below) opened the scoring for Sporting Charleroi just before half time.

However, 2 goals from Hamidi Harbaoui, from the penalty spot on 73 minutes and the other in open play on 83 minutes saw Zulte Waregem go 2-1 up. However, Sporting Charleroi didn’t lose their cool and 2 goals from Victor Osimhen (on 85 minutes and in the 5th minute of stoppage time) saw them claim victory.
